ILocationPermissions::GetGlobalLocationPermission 方法(sensorsapi.h)

重要

请改用 UWP 传感器 API

基于 COM 的传感器 API 已弃用,不应在新应用程序中使用。 没有计划其他功能或增强功能,并且支持将受到限制。

获取允许用户更改位置设置的系统设置的状态。

Syntax

HRESULT GetGlobalLocationPermission(
  [out] BOOL *pfEnabled
);

参数

[out] pfEnabled

如果 系统设置允许用户启用或禁用位置平台,则为 TRUE;否则为 FALSE

返回值

该方法返回 HRESULT。 可能的值包括但不限于下表中的值。

返回代码 Description
S_OK
方法成功。
E_POINTER
为 pfEnabled 传入 NULL。

注解

请注意,GetGlobalLocationPermission 在 Windows 8 中可用。
 
有关 Windows 8 中的位置设置的详细信息,请参阅 位置设置

要求

Requirement 价值
最低支持的客户端 Windows 8 [仅限桌面应用]
支持的最低服务器 Windows Server 2012 [仅限桌面应用]
目标平台 Windows操作系统
Header sensorsapi.h
Library Sensorsapi.lib
DLL Sensorsapi.dll

另请参阅

ILocationPermissions